What is the precise location of the Fuel pump and fuel reg? also any info on how to access them would be appreciated

Re: Fuel pump & fuel Reg
Posted: Tue Jan 03, 2012 11:58 pm
by Shane001
Fuel pump is inside the top of the fuel tank, accessible from under the rear seat (tip, undo the fuel line underneath the car to remove, don't try to undo it on the top of the tank).
Fuel regulator is on the fuel rail on the passenger side of the engine.
